中等React
0 1

ReactJSX怎么进行内联条件渲染?请举例说明?

【概念释义】

内联条件渲染指在 JSX 表达式 {} 内用三元运算符 cond ? A : B逻辑与 cond && A 直接决定渲染内容,无需额外 if 语句块。适合单行、简单分支;复杂逻辑应提前在 render 外计算变量。

【基础使用】

jsx
function StatusBadge({ status }) {
  return (
    <span className="badge">
      {status === 'ok' ? '成功' : status === 'fail' ? '失败' : '未知'}
    </span>
  );
}

登录查看完整 1133

回答讨论

暂无讨论,登录后可抢先发言

本题库更多题目(50)